An early phase of AC is usually managed as subacromial pathology. The early “freezing” AC pointed out above can be considered as inflammatory. Then again, the inflammation gets significantly less accentuated within the later on phases, where by ROM limitation is predominant, and inflammation-associated soreness will not be just as much pronounced. In The sunshine of above discrepancies, we have to take into account the ailment stage when scheduling the therapy system. The right recognition of the scientific stage could help tailor therapy programs a lot more exclusively. The goal of treatment during the “freezing” phase need to give attention to suffering Manage, reduction of inflammation and patient education and learning. Preliminary treatment method selections for adhesive capsulitis might incorporate acetaminophen or NSAID. Although proof with regards to NSAID for your cure of frozen shoulder is limited, they are often prescribed to supply brief-term relief from your night time discomfort if present. Even so, in intense cases, opioid analgesics may be necessary. Physical therapy is important for soreness Manage and restoration of normal shoulder mobility.

The situation known as “frozen” shoulder due to the fact as your shoulder how to fix a frozen shoulder will get extra painful, you utilize it significantly less. The much less you use it, the thicker your shoulder capsule will become, as well as tougher it truly is to use. So your shoulder feels “frozen” in position.

Frozen shoulder most commonly affects people today in between the ages of 40 and sixty, and it takes place in women extra frequently than Gentlemen. Additionally, those with diabetic issues and thyroid ailments are at an elevated hazard for producing frozen shoulder.
